Key success factor analysis for e-SCM project implementation and a case study in semiconductor manufacturers

Bang-Ning Hwang - Nama Orang; Ta-ping Lu - Nama Orang;

The semiconductor market exceeded US$250 billion worldwide in 2010 and has had a double-digit compound annual growth rate (CAGR) in the last 20 years. As it is located far upstream of the electronic product market, the semiconductor industry has suffered severely from the “bullwhip” effect. Therefore, effective e-based supply chain management (e-SCM) has become imperative for the efficient operation of semiconductor manufacturing (SM) companies. The purpose of this research is to define and analyze the key success factors (KSF) for e-SCM system implementation in the semiconductor industry.
